Output 59b66f7785901852bd87781f6739875da863d58f56e2e6fc17baace81b5b9105:0

value
242443994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ba48d61fa5b47e412ceca1bc4ae42268a905501e OP_EQUAL
address
3JfzrzDwc4S85ZCi5ZFZ9TWjfbLBgv56bu
transaction
59b66f7785901852bd87781f6739875da863d58f56e2e6fc17baace81b5b9105
spent
true